What the Buildings in East Ardsley Are Made Of

East Ardsley grew around coal, and the stock reflects a pit village that kept on working. Colliery era terraces are brick and Coal Measures sandstone under slate, with sandstone heads and cills; later development along the motorway brought steel portal frames, cladding, concrete and painted brick. Metal is everywhere, from railings and gates through to yard fencing and structural sections, and in this part of the WF postcodes it corrodes quickly once a coating starts to fail.

Graffiti Removal

Motorway corridor units, bridge abutments and yard walls near East Ardsley pick up tagging regularly. The laser removes paint from brick, concrete and steel alike, dry and without solvent, which matters where run off would reach a drain or a verge running down towards the carriageway.

Rust and Paint Removal

Rust is the standing job in East Ardsley. Gates, fencing, plant, trailers and structural steel all corrode out in the open, and laser cleaning strips scale and failed paint from them on site, leaving a clean profile for coating and no spent grit to bag and remove.

Heritage Stone Cleaning

There is more old stone here than the industrial reputation suggests. Chapel fronts, terrace dressings and boundary walls are Coal Measures sandstone with a century of pit and traffic soot on them, and laser cleaning takes that off without abrasion, chemicals or water pushed into the wall.

For heavy industrial cleaning here, is the 500W worth the extra?

If you are removing thick scale and industrial coatings from structural steel all day, yes. The 500W from £16,900 clears area fast enough to change what you can realistically quote, while the 300W from £7,800 suits mixed work.
